OVH Cloud OVH Cloud

macrio qui marche pas

1 réponse
Avatar
jb1
Bonjour,

J'ai cette macro qui marche trèb bien sur excel 2003, mais qui ne marche
qu'une fois avec 2000.
Quand ç a marche plus avec 2000, qui ne se passe pas de sauvegarde, aucun
message d'erreur, on reste sur le fichier !!!

Merci de votre aide

------------------------------------------------------------------------
Sub Sauve()
Dim strDate As String
Application.DisplayAlerts=False
Count = Len(ActiveWorkbook.Name)
Nom = Left(ActiveWorkbook.Name, Count - 4)
strDate = Format(Date, "yyyy-mm-dd")

ThisWorkbook.SaveCopyAs Filename:=Nom & "-" & strDate & ".xls"
ThisWorkbook.Close
Application.DisplayAlerts=True
End Sub
--------------------------------------------------------------------------

1 réponse

Avatar
J
Bonjour
celle-ci fonctionne
Sub SaveClasseurAs2()
CheminRépertoire = ActiveWorkbook.Path & ""
FileID = Left(ActiveWorkbook.Name, Len(ActiveWorkbook.Name) - 4)
strDate = Format(Date, "yyyy-mm-dd")
mypath = CheminRépertoire & FileID & "-" & strDate & ".xls"
ActiveWorkbook.SaveCopyAs mypath
Application.DisplayAlerts = False
ActiveWorkbook.Close
End Sub

cordialement
J@@

Bonjour,

J'ai cette macro qui marche trèb bien sur excel 2003, mais qui ne marche
qu'une fois avec 2000.
Quand ç a marche plus avec 2000, qui ne se passe pas de sauvegarde, aucun
message d'erreur, on reste sur le fichier !!!

Merci de votre aide

------------------------------------------------------------------------
Sub Sauve()
Dim strDate As String
Application.DisplayAlertsúlse
Count = Len(ActiveWorkbook.Name)
Nom = Left(ActiveWorkbook.Name, Count - 4)
strDate = Format(Date, "yyyy-mm-dd")

ThisWorkbook.SaveCopyAs Filename:=Nom & "-" & strDate & ".xls"
ThisWorkbook.Close
Application.DisplayAlerts=True
End Sub
--------------------------------------------------------------------------